BACK ON THE ZEN MACHINE

 The mower is back!  Or as I more commonly call it, for those new to the blog, my "Zen Machine".  

It was time for its annual maintenance.  They have free pickup and delivery and then we pay for them to check everything out, oil and lubricate parts, change filters and oil, etc.  


This time they found that the engine belt was cracked and the tensioner posts were worn out.  They also replaced the battery and battery terminals.  

It's worth it to get it good every year.  They even detail it and get it looking brand new.

They delivered it back to the house and I left work early to go out and move it into the shed.  Then I decided why not go ahead and mow, it was cool and the weeds were tall.


I was low on fuel, but had some in a can in the shed.  I started mowing the front yard and around the barn and house.  Above you can see the progress during the front.  While the sea of white flowers (weeds) was pretty, it's time again for nice, green grass. 


It looks so nice and serene when it's done.  Here is looking from the porch toward the driveway. For some reason, it's so calming to see the grass mowed.  I still need to edge but didn't have it in me that day.  I had to get a jump on the rush hour traffic.
